com.sencha.gxt.state.client
Interface DefaultStateAutoBeanFactory

All Superinterfaces:
com.google.web.bindery.autobean.shared.AutoBeanFactory

public interface DefaultStateAutoBeanFactory
extends com.google.web.bindery.autobean.shared.AutoBeanFactory

Default AutoBeanFactory used by the StateManager. The auto bean factory is specified using a module rule: <set-configuration-property name="GXT.state.autoBeanFactory" value="com.sencha.gxt.state.client.DefaultStateAutoBeanFactory" />.

To add additional beans to the factory, this interface should be extended. The new interface should then be specified in your applications module file to 'override' the current rule.


Nested Class Summary
 
Nested classes/interfaces inherited from interface com.google.web.bindery.autobean.shared.AutoBeanFactory
com.google.web.bindery.autobean.shared.AutoBeanFactory.Category, com.google.web.bindery.autobean.shared.AutoBeanFactory.NoWrap
 
Method Summary
 com.google.web.bindery.autobean.shared.AutoBean<BorderLayoutStateHandler.BorderLayoutState> borderLayout()
           
 com.google.web.bindery.autobean.shared.AutoBean<GridStateHandler.GridState> grid()
           
 com.google.web.bindery.autobean.shared.AutoBean<TreeStateHandler.TreeState> tree()
           
 
Methods inherited from interface com.google.web.bindery.autobean.shared.AutoBeanFactory
create, create
 

Method Detail

tree

com.google.web.bindery.autobean.shared.AutoBean<TreeStateHandler.TreeState> tree()

borderLayout

com.google.web.bindery.autobean.shared.AutoBean<BorderLayoutStateHandler.BorderLayoutState> borderLayout()

grid

com.google.web.bindery.autobean.shared.AutoBean<GridStateHandler.GridState> grid()


Copyright © 2012. All Rights Reserved.